HVAC Firm Converts Light-Duty Vehicles to Propane Autogas

0

Jackson Heating & Air, an HVAC specialist serving parts of Georgia and Alabama, recently completed 20 propane autogas vehicle conversions in partnership with Alliance AutoGas.

The company chose to convert a complement of Chevrolet Express vans, Silverado trucks and GMC Sierra trucks. Force 911 performed the autogas vehicle conversions at Stanford Automotive, and Alliance AutoGas founding partner Blossman Gas is providing the autogas refueling infrastructure and fuel supply.

‘Making the switch to autogas was a smart decision for our fleet,’ says Dale Jackson, co-owner. ‘Not only is autogas better for the environment than gasoline, it will ultimately save the company thousands of dollars on reduced fuel and maintenance costs.’

Alliance AutoGas coordinates fleet conversions to propane autogas through vehicle conversions, fueling, on-site fuel station installation and ongoing safety training and technical support.
